Wood siding replacement services involve removing existing damaged or aging wood siding and installing new panels to restore the appearance and functionality of a property’s exterior. The process typically includes careful assessment of the current siding condition, removal of deteriorated materials, preparation of the underlying structure, and installation of new wood siding that matches the style and specifications of the property. This service aims to enhance curb appeal, improve energy efficiency, and protect the building from moisture and weather-related damage.
One of the primary issues addressed by wood siding replacement is the presence of rot, warping, or insect damage that can compromise the structural integrity of the exterior walls. Over time, exposure to moisture and pests can lead to wood deterioration, which, if left unaddressed, may result in costly repairs or more extensive damage. Replacing compromised siding helps prevent issues such as water infiltration, mold growth, and further structural problems, ensuring the property remains safe and durable.

Material and Size Factors - Costs for wood siding replacement typically range from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size of the area and the type of wood used. Larger homes or extensive areas will generally increase the overall expense.
Labor and Installation Fees - Labor costs can vary from $2,000 to $6,000 based on the complexity of the project and local labor rates. Skilled installation is essential for a durable and visually appealing result.
Additional Materials and Preparation - Expenses for prep work, such as removing old siding and surface preparation, may add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total. Quality materials and proper prep can influence the longevity of the replacement.
Regional Cost Variations - Prices can fluctuate depending on local market conditions, with typical ranges in Lincoln, RI, and nearby areas falling within these estimates.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
